Aluminium Doors and Windows: A Comprehensive Overview

Aluminium windows and doors are increasingly ending up being a popular option for house owners and builders alike, and for great factor. These flexible architectural elements integrate aesthetics, functionality, and efficiency, making them a preferred alternative in modern building and construction and renovation jobs. This article explores the various elements of aluminium doors and windows, highlighting their advantages, types, upkeep, and more.

Advantages of Aluminium Doors and Windows

Aluminium doors and windows provide a myriad of advantages over conventional products such as wood and PVC. Here are some of the essential benefits:

1. Resilience

  • Weather Resistance: Aluminium is resistant to the elements, consisting of rain, sun, and wind, making it less prone to warping or decomposing compared to wood.
  • Long Lifespan: With proper maintenance, aluminium items can last for decades without the requirement for substantial repair work or replacement.

2. Aesthetic Appeal

  • Sleek Design: Aluminium windows and doors have a modern-day appearance and can match various architectural styles, improving the total appeal of a residential or commercial property.
  • Color Options: They are offered in a wide variety of colours and finishes, allowing homeowners to customize their appearance easily.

3. Energy Efficiency

  • Thermal Break Technology: Modern aluminium windows and doors typically feature thermal breaks, which help in decreasing heat transfer and enhancing energy effectiveness.
  • Insulation: Options are available to incorporate double or triple glazing, even more enhancing insulation properties.

4. Low Maintenance

  • Easy to Clean: Aluminium surface areas can be quickly wiped down to keep them looking as excellent as new. Unlike wood, they do not need painting or staining.
  • Resistant to Pests: Aluminium is not susceptible to termites or other bugs, removing the need for chemical treatments.

Types of Aluminium Doors and Windows

Aluminium doors and windows can be found in numerous styles and performance, each suited to various requirements and choices. The following are some typical types:

Aluminium Doors

  • Sliding Doors: Perfect for areas where you wish to optimize natural light without compromising performance.
  • Bi-Folding Doors: These doors fold back to produce a smooth shift between indoor and outdoor spaces, perfect for patio areas and decks.
  • French Doors: Offering a traditional look, these doors add beauty and charm while allowing abundant light.
  • Hinged Doors: Traditional in design, hinged doors are readily available in various configurations and sizes.

Aluminium Windows

  • Sash Windows: These are hinged at the side and open external, offering good ventilation and unblocked views.
  • Sliding Windows: With horizontal sliding sashes, these windows are simple to operate and perfect for spaces with restricted wall area.
  • Set Windows: Designed to stay fixed, fixed windows offer a clear view and allow natural light.
  • Awning Windows: Hinged at the top, these windows open outside, enabling ventilation even during rain.

Upkeep of Aluminium Doors and Windows

While aluminium doors and windows are low-maintenance, a few easy practices can help lengthen their life-span and keep them looking new. Here's an upkeep list:

Maintenance Checklist

  1. Regular Cleaning:

    • Use mild cleaning agent and water to clean the frames and glass.
    • Guarantee that dirt and particles are routinely gotten rid of from rail tracks and hinges.
  2. Inspect Seals:

    • Check the seals and gaskets every year for wear and tear.
    • Replace any damaged seals to preserve energy efficiency.
  3. Lube Moving Parts:

    • Lubricate hinges, locks, and rollers to make sure smooth operation and avoid rust.
  4. Inspect for Corrosion:

    • Look for any indications of rust, specifically in seaside locations, and address any issues quickly.
  5. Expert Servicing:

    • Consider having an expert examine and service your doors and windows every couple of years to maintain peak efficiency.

Ecological Impact

Aluminium is a recyclable material, making it an eco-friendly choice. When properly recycled, it keeps its residential or commercial properties indefinitely without significant deterioration. The production of aluminium has a lower environmental impact when compared to other products, especially when sourced from recycled sources.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. Are aluminium doors and windows more expensive than wood?

While the preliminary cost of aluminium options might be higher, their resilience and low upkeep can result in cost savings in the long run.

2. Can aluminium doors and windows be painted?

Yes, aluminium can be painted, but it's a good idea to utilize an unique exterior-grade paint designed for metal surfaces.

3. How do aluminium windows compare to PVC windows in terms of energy performance?

Both aluminium and PVC windows can be energy effective, but aluminium windows with thermal breaks provide remarkable insulation compared to basic PVC alternatives.

4. Are aluminium windows and doors susceptible to condensation?

While aluminium can experience condensation, using thermal breaks and double glazing substantially lowers the threat.

5. What colors are offered for aluminium windows and doors?

Aluminium doors and windows can be powder-coated in essentially any color, providing house owners with extensive customization alternatives.
